Exports from Saudi Arabia rose 10.0% year-on-year to SAR 100.0 billion in November 2025, supported mainly by higher oil shipments, which rose 5.4% and accounted for 67.2% of total exports. Non-oil exports jumped 20.7%, boosted by an 81.5% surge in machinery and electrical equipment, which represented 24.2% of non-oil exports. China remained the Kingdom’s top export destination, absorbing 13.5% of shipments, followed by the UAE at 11.7% and Japan at 9.9%. source: General Authority for Statistics, Saudi Arabia

Exports in Saudi Arabia averaged 146850.58 SAR Million from 1968 until 2025, reaching an all time high of 677144.00 SAR Million in December of 2005 and a record low of 9118.00 SAR Million in December of 1968. Saudi Arabia Exports
Saudi Arabia's economy is highly dependent on oil exports (87 percent of total exports) and the state-owned firm Aramco is the world's largest oil producing and exporting company. Main export partners are: United States (14 percent of total exports), Japan (13 percent), China (12 percent), South Korea (10 percent) and India (8 percent). Others include: United Arab Emirates, Bahrain, Singapore and Twain.
